patseacruiser Posted May 17, 2011 #4 Share Posted May 17, 2011 I have pre-booked online, done it the first day on board and also if I just decided that day that I wanted to eat at one of the specialty restaurants. I have never had a problem getting a reservation as long as I can be a little flexible with the time and they bend over backwards to accommodate you.
